Petticoat Junction (henceforth “PJ”) was one of three situation comedies (including the earlier “The Beverly Hillbillies” and the later “Green Acres”) created by a man named Paul Henning.Henning was a prolific writer of radio, television, and film. Please try reloading this page Advertisement After leaving "Petticoat Junction," Woodell toured as a singer and even recorded an album. But Woodell grew tired of playing Bobbie Jo and left after two seasons of “Petticoat Junction,” which ran until April 1970. Who was the baby on Petticoat Junction? Pat Woodell, who played Bobbi Jo on 1960s CBS sitcom “Petticoat Junction,” died Sept. 29 in Fallbrook, Calif., according to the L.A. Times.
